TERSPERSE® 2020

TERSPERSE® 2020 Dispersant is a sodium alkylnaphthalene sulfonate formaldehyde condensate.

Product Applications

Dispersing agent used in suspension concentrate, water dispersible granule, and wettable powder agrochemical formulations.

Safety Information
  • The product is irritating to the eyes.
  • The product is slightly hygroscopic so it is advisable to store in a cool dry place.
  • Flammable dust/air mixtures may be formed with this product. Explosion protection procedures should be followed.
  • The following values have been measured for samples of TERSPERSE® 2020 Dispersant with a humidity of 3.4% and a mean particle size of 23.8 microns.
    • Maximum Speed of Pressure Rise Kmax = 146 bar.m/sec
    • Maximum Explosion Pressure Pmax = 7.1 bar g
    • Minimum Ignition Energy = >1000 mJ
    • Minimum Explosion Concentration = 180 g/m³
    • Minimum Cloud Ignition Temperature = 660°C
    • Minimum Layer Ignition Temperature = 400°C

Packaging Information

TERSPERSE® 2020 Dispersant may be satisfactorily stored in unlined steel drums, plastic-lined boxes or plastic-lined paper bags.

Storage & Handling

Storage Conditions
  • The product should retain its conformance to sales specifications for a period of at least two years after date of manufacture if the product is stored at less than 100°F in its undamaged, unopened, factory packaged container.
